MINIATURIST, French
(active in the 15th century in Paris)

Hôtel-Dieu of Paris

15th century
Manuscript
Staatsbibliothek, Berlin

Hospitals in the Middle Ages were financed by private charity and were often staffed by men and women in religious orders. The miniature from the 15th-century French manuscript shows patients and nursing nuns at the Hôtel-Dieu of Paris.
